3-bedroom Pet Friendly home on 14 acres with trails and seasonal creeks.
Discover the charm of Cabool from this 3-bedroom house. With 2 queen beds and2 childrens beds. This enchanting property offers a cozy retreat for guests. Enjoy the convenience of amenities like WiFi, a washing machine, and heating. The 2 bathrooms feature refreshing showers for a terrific start to your day. It's easy to see why you'll be able to unwind at our place. Game room downstairs for kids and adults alike. Light up dartboard with darts, Nintendo Wii and many other games for entertainment. Large deck wraps around 2 sides of the house and the 2 bedrooms upstairs have patio doors opening up to their own deck with lounge chairs. Hammock, multiple fire pits and grill are a few of the outdoor amenities. Close enough to Norfolk, Jacks Fork and Current River for float trips and all of the amenities of small town living. Wildlife is abundant here and we have deer, turkeys, bears, foxes, possums and-so many different birds including eagles.
